Efficient Approximation Algorithms for Adaptive Seed Minimization
Summary: Adaptive seed minimization in social networks with batchwise feedback; ASTI exploits observed diffusion in rounds to reduce seeds. Offers (1 - (1 - 1/b)^b)(1 - 1/e)(1 - ε) approximation in expectation in O((η(m+n))/ε^2 ln n) time; first scalable adaptive guarantee, supported by experiments.
